DO NOT STAY HERE

Horrible RV park. The bathrooms are only for permanent residents apparently, so we were not given bathroom codes. Do not stay here if you plan to use the bathroom.

Lot was littered with trash when we showed up. Owners/people on the phone were very incompetent and rude as well.

I love this park. The owners are fabulous & so helpful. Clean showers, free WiFi that works great, free cable. I have a roomy full hook up spot that’s great. You can hear the train but I love hearing the train at night so that’s a plus for me.

This was not what was reviewed. Very small park . The staff was more concerned with talking to a buddy about girls than talking with me. Laundry was one washer and dryer. Small showers with the mop bucket stored in one. Not every staying again. Not worth the money at all.

I have to say I've been disappointed with my stay so far and I've only been here for about 2 hours. I haven't been able to get anyone from the park to respond to my request for a restroom code, the fresh water hookup at my site is not working, and the pull through site I was given is so tight that I had to back in from the road instead of pulling in as intended and can barely extend my slides. Luckily I'm only passing through but my experience leaves a lot to be desired.
